Commander R.N.R. (retired) John Hennessy (8 September, 1885 – 22 May, 1954) served in the Royal Naval Reserve.
Life & Career
Hennessy was promoted to the rank of Lieutenant R.N.R. on 1 September, 1912.[1]
Hennessy was promoted to the rank of Lieutenant-Commander R.N.R. on 1 September, 1920.[2]
Hennessy was promoted to the rank of Commander R.N.R. on 8 September, 1925.[3]
